Immediate Plumbing Assistance Questions
What types of plumbing emergencies are handled? Common issues include burst pipes, leaking fixtures, clogged drains, and water heater failures.
How can I tell if I have a plumbing leak? Signs include unexplained water spots, increased water bills, or constant running sounds in pipes.
What should I do if my drain is clogged? Avoid using chemical drain cleaners and refrain from attempting to clear the clog yourself; professional assistance is recommended.
What services are available for water heater problems? Services include repairs for leaks, temperature issues, and complete replacements when necessary.
